| Review Summary and Plot Commentary about Fatal Attraction |
Dan Gallagher (Douglas), a successful New York businessman, has been happily married to Beth (Archer) for 9 years. They have a 6-year-old daughter named Ellen (Latzen). One weekend when his girls are out of town, Dan takes out a flirtatious coworker, Alex (Close) for a weekend of physical fun. But, professionally frustrated, single, and childless, Alex takes the coupling much more seriously and begins to stalk not only Dan but his family. How far will this unbalanced woman go? And what must Beth do to protect her household and cheating hubby? This 1987 film is another smarmy thriller by director Adrian Lyne; fervently acted, it descends from provoking character study to outright horror shocker in its final scenes.
--David Loftus, Resident Scholar
